</div></hgroup><h2>A less predictable, more complex path to the annual meeting</h2>
<p>The path to the annual meeting grew less predictable and more complex in 2026, not because of a single landmark change, but because of compounding shifts. Legal challenges, regulatory intervention, political scrutiny and market driven adaptation are <strong>decentralizing stewardship decision-making</strong> and <strong>reshaping how proxy votes are decided</strong>. The result is a voting environment that is less transparent, less predictable, and more procedurally complex. The effect of these developments has <strong>shifted more of the burden onto issuers</strong> and steadily increased the risk borne by the board. Therefore, ongoing and proactive shareholder engagement has become a necessity for issuers. The 2026 vote outcomes brought those implications to bear across activism, compensation, and shareholder proposals.</p>
